About the Engineer, Mechanical Engineering role

Explore a world of opportunity in mechanical engineering jobs, a dynamic and foundational profession that applies the principles of physics and materials science to design, analyze, manufacture, and maintain mechanical systems. Mechanical engineers are the versatile problem-solvers of the engineering world, working across virtually every industry—from aerospace and automotive to energy, robotics, consumer products, and building services. Their core mission is to take concepts from the drawing board to functional reality, ensuring efficiency, safety, reliability, and innovation.

Professionals in this field typically engage in a comprehensive process that includes conceptual design, detailed analysis, prototyping, testing, and production support. Common responsibilities involve creating detailed schematics and 3D models using Computer-Aided Design (CAD) software, performing complex calculations for stress, thermal dynamics, fluid flow, and kinematics, and selecting appropriate materials and manufacturing processes. They develop and test prototypes, analyze data to improve performance, and ensure all designs comply with relevant industry standards, codes, and regulations. Furthermore, mechanical engineers often provide critical support during the manufacturing phase and collaborate closely with other engineers, project managers, and clients to ensure project goals are met.

To excel in mechanical engineering jobs, individuals generally require a strong academic foundation, typically a b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ering or a closely related field from an accredited institution. Fundamental skills include proficiency in core engineering principles, advanced mathematics, and physics. Technical competency in industry-standard tools like CAD (e.g., SolidWorks, AutoCAD, CATIA), Finite Element Analysis (FEA), and Computational Fluid Dynamics (CFD) software is highly valued. Many senior or specialized roles seek Professional Engineer (PE) licensure, which signifies a high level of competence and commitment.

Beyond technical prowess, successful mechanical engineers possess sharp analytical and problem-solving abilities, meticulous attention to detail, and excellent communication skills for writing reports and collaborating in team settings. They must be adaptable, capable of managing multiple tasks, and have a keen understanding of project lifecycle management.
